Abstract
PURPOSE:To enable to reproduce a picture which is clear till the end, by increasing the average radiation intensity of a light source as said source approach the end of read-in. CONSTITUTION:When LED lamps 1 of the same rating are used, they are located in shorter pitch as they close to the ends. Or, when electroluminescence is used as the light source, the width of an electroluminescence light emission section 20 is made wider as the width close to the ends. Further, when types of LEDs is selectable freely, it has of course no trouble to select suitable amount of radiated light flux (luminance brightness) in place of the adjustment of locating pitch. Thus, a photosensor array device which can reproduce clear picture till the ends is obtained.
